The application and admission process at Mildred Elley School-Albany Campus is quite simple and it includes a total of 4 steps that are as follows: Step 1 that a prospective candidate needs to complete: Submitting the application A candidate is first required to apply to the school as part of the admission procedure at Mildred Elley School-Albany Campus. Interested candidates can apply to the university by either calling the school at (518) 786-0855 or through online mode. They can also follow an alternate way to take admission to the school by visiting its admissions office at 855 Central Ave, Albany, New York 12206-1513. They can contact the Mildred Elley School-Albany Campus admissions office by phone as well. Step 2 to the application and admission process: Acceptance by MESAC It should be noted by the candidates that submitting ACT and SAT scores is recommended but not mandatory for admission to Mildred Elley School-Albany Campus. Further, after submitting the form and depositing the enrollment fee, to receive their admission decision, students are required to submit the following documents:
Essay: Also known as the personal statement, the essay submitted by an applicant offers them a unique way to showcase their achievements and personality. It is advised that applicants include personal experiences and anecdotes as well.
Transcripts: Submitting the necessary high-school and school transcripts is an important part of the evaluation process. An applicant can use Parchment (or similar platforms) to submit the same.
Official Test Scores: As mentioned above, submitting SAT and ACT scores at MESAC is not mandatory and not all students submit them. However, by submitting these official scores, a candidate can make a stronger claim for securing a seat at Mildred Elley School-Albany Campus. However, additional documents or information may be requested once the applications are reviewed. Step 3 involves confirmation of attendance The candidates have to confirm their attendance to Mildred Elley School-Albany Campus to complete the third step. The candidates will be required to complete their Financial Check-In process and select their housing, too. This step essentially involves reviewing and verifying the summary of Accounts and Financial Aid (scholarships, fees, and tuition costs), choosing a lodging option, selecting a payment plan, and making the first payment, too. Apart from that, candidates are also required to complete the Math and English assessments, before proceeding to register for classes. Step 4: Register for Classes The candidates have to register for courses once all the processes mentioned above are completed.
